Drywall Installation Cost in Philadelphia, PA (2026)

Homeowners in Philadelphia typically pay $2.43–$2.88 per square foot — about 7% higher than the national average of $2.47.

Philadelphia cost breakdown

Cost components for Philadelphia (ZIP 19102), May 2026.

Cost componentTypical rangeShare
Drywall Cost$0.01–$0.010%
Drywall Installation Labor, Basic$0.99–$1.1239%
Drywall Installation Job Supplies$0–$00%
Drywall Installation Equipment Allowance$0.64–$0.9031%
Option: Remove Drywall$0–$0.010%
Drywall Debris Disposal$0.79–$0.8429%
